Give the systematic names for all alkanes with molecular formula C7H16that do not have any secondary hydrogens.

Short Answer

Expert verified

The systematic name of the alkane with the molecular formula C7H16 that does not have any secondary hydrogens is 2,2,3-trimethylbutane.

Step 1: Definition of secondary hydrogen.

Hydrogen that is bonded to secondary carbon is known as secondary hydrogen.

02

Rules for finding the systematic names of alkanes.

  • Identify the longest continuous carbon chain and give it a name.
  • Identify and list the several organizations that are linked to this chain.
  • Begin numbering the chain from the end that is closest to a substituent group.
  • Assign an appropriate number and name to each substituent group's location.
  • Assemble the name by listing the groups alphabetically by full name (e.g. cyclopropyl before isobutyl).

  • When alphabetizing, the prefixes di, tri, tetra, and others, which are used to denote many groups of the same kind, are ignored.
